Garlic Butter Sauce
Garlic Butter Sauce is a rich, savory, and versatile condiment made with butter, garlic, and herbs. Perfect for pasta, seafood, steaks, or dipping bread.

- ½ cup unsalted butter 1 stick
- 4 cloves garlic minced
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tbsp lemon juice optional, for brightness
- 2 tbsp fresh parsley chopped
- Salt and black pepper to taste
In a small saucepan, melt butter with olive oil over medium heat.
Add minced garlic and sauté for 1–2 minutes until fragrant (do not burn).
Stir in lemon juice and season with salt and black pepper.
Add chopped parsley and mix well.
Simmer for 1–2 minutes to blend flavors.
Serve warm over pasta, seafood, steak, or as a dip for bread.
